Output e180f7ef42bfd15f4e15a85eca995646ca850b664f8fbb4fb25ba5f2103c7d42:1

value
54890580
script pubkey
OP_0 OP_PUSHBYTES_20 2dce58613ff4e757d5f33ef4b7a8e4b54f393c5f
address
bc1q9h89scfl7nn4040n8m6t028yk48nj0zla6s6r8
transaction
e180f7ef42bfd15f4e15a85eca995646ca850b664f8fbb4fb25ba5f2103c7d42
confirmations
108158
spent
true